🤔waver

verb
/ˈweɪvər/

Meaning

to become unsteady or indecisive; to hesitate or shake

Example Sentences

She began to waver in her decision to move abroad.

Example Expressions

without wavering

Synonyms

hesitate, falter, vacillate, tremble, oscillate

Antonyms

decide, persist, remain

Collocations

waver in decision, waver between, waver under pressure
